drivers: mipi: introduce MCUX MIPI DSI 2L driver
Introduce driver for MCUX MIPI DSI 2L. This IP block differs slightly from the existing MCUX MIPI peripheral, and uses a different hardware abstraction layer. For these reasons, a new driver was introduced rather than extending the existing mcux_dsi implementation. Signed-off-by: Daniel DeGrasse <daniel.degrasse@nxp.com>
